  • Title

    Study of energy efficiency in dry-type transformer under sub- and interharmonic in the power supply voltage

  • Abstract
    Additional losses in transformers due to harmonic distortion cause further heating in their structural parts, and damage their suitable operation, thereby reducing their lifetime. This paper proposes an energy efficiency study in transformer, by comparing the temperature measurements obtained from a 10 kVA three-phase dry transformer under sinusoidal voltage and current conditions, and under power supply voltage with sub- and interharmonic. It is also performed a comparison between experimental and simulation results obtained from a model 3D transformer developed in COMSOL Multiphysics software.
